PlayStation Starts Off Play At Home Initiative With A Lot Of Uncharted…
One of the few good things to come out of the COVID-19 pandemic is a lot of time to catch up with some digital interactive entertainment. Sony PlayStation is capitalizing on that with its Play At Home initiative, where they’re providing free games to keep the PlayStation community entertained while practising social distancing, as well as establish a fund to help smaller independent game studios facing financial difficulties. The latter is earmarked for US$10 million, with more info on it coming soon.
To kick things off, PlayStation is offering Uncharted: The Nathan Drake Collection and indie game Journey for free through digital downloads from 15th April to 5th May. Once you redeem the titles, they are yours to keep.
Just to recap, the Uncharted collection features remasters of part 1, 2, and 3. Journey pits you as a lone wanderer who can sand-surf and discover the meaning of time and life. Don’t question it; just enjoy the ride.
